Device:
Single-use capillary blood sampling device: Microtainer® Safety Flow Lancets manufactured by BD Preanalytical Systems.
Product codes 366354, 366355 and 366358.

>Page 2

Problem:
Potential for a sharps injury to patient or user as the blade may become loose and then separate from the main body on activation of the device. The manufacturer has recalled the affected lot numbers of these products.

>Page 2

Action by:
All healthcare and care workers involved in the purchase, supply, distribution or use of these devices.
 

Action:

  • Ensure that all relevant staff are aware of this recall.
  • Identify, remove from the supply chain, and quarantine all stock from affected lots (see overleaf).
  • Contact BD Preanalytical Systems to arrange for the return and replacement of products from affected lots.
